Are you one of those people that spend a little extra time and some unique squeezing methods to get that last millimeter of toothpaste out of your toothpaste tube?
I was one of those people.
One day it occurred to me that the extra time and effort probably saved me about 3-4 cents.?Then I would promptly go to Starbucks and spend $5 on a cup of coffee.
Priorities!
I know we all have little idiosyncrasies that when compared to other people probably look silly.
But then a few years ago, after a particularly challenging tube, I asked myself if I work that hard every day to find all the little things in life to be grateful for.
I did, and I still do.
People still tell me all the time, “I can’t think of anything to be grateful forâ€
Really?
Is it that difficult?
The next time that you’re working hard on that toothpaste tube, maybe the same effort could be directed to thinking about all the things you are grateful for in your life.
One thing is for sure……. Your attitude will change immediately.
